The Suffolk County Police Department and the Suffolk County Association of Women Police will host a drive-thru food drive at multiple locations throughout the county to collect food and other items to donate to local food pantries on May 1.
Donations will be collected between 10 a.m. and 1 p.m. and all donations must be in bags prior to arrival. Suggested items include canned meats and vegetables, rice, pasta, personal hygiene products, baby items and gift cards.
Volunteers will also collect donations to supply to hospital staff including protein snacks/drinks, candy and other individually packed items. These items should be packed separately from donations made to benefit food pantries and clearly marked.
